Early Hominins: Paving the Path for Homo sapiens

Several early hominin species played crucial roles in shaping the human lineage. Australopithecus afarensis, famously represented by the "Lucy" fossil, lived in East Africa around 3 to 4 million years ago. These hominins were bipedal but still retained some ape-like features, such as relatively small brains. Homo habilis, which appeared about 2.5 million years ago, is considered one of the earliest members of the Homo genus. Homo habilis is notable for its association with the use of stone tools, marking a significant step in technological advancement. The development of these early hominins demonstrates the slow yet steady progression toward the human form we recognize today. Each adaptation, each small change, contributed to the eventual rise of Homo sapiens. By studying these ancestors, we gain insight into the long and complex journey that has shaped our species.

The Homo Genus: Diversification and Adaptation

The Homo genus witnessed a remarkable diversification of species, each adapting to different environments and challenges. Homo erectus, which emerged nearly 2 million years ago, was the first hominin species to migrate out of Africa, spreading across Asia. Homo erectus possessed larger brains and more advanced tools than its predecessors, indicating increased cognitive abilities and adaptability. Homo neanderthalensis, or Neanderthals, evolved in Europe and Asia around 400,000 years ago. Neanderthals were well-adapted to cold climates, possessing robust bodies and sophisticated hunting techniques. They also exhibited complex social behaviors and even created art. These different Homo species highlight the remarkable capacity for adaptation within the human lineage. Each species carved out its own niche, demonstrating the resilience and ingenuity of early humans in the face of diverse environmental pressures. The study of these species allows us to understand the various paths human evolution could have taken, and why Homo sapiens ultimately prevailed.

Homo sapiens: The Sole Survivor

Homo sapiens emerged in Africa around 300,000 years ago. Our species is characterized by a unique combination of traits, including a high forehead, a prominent chin, and a lighter skeletal build compared to other hominins. Homo sapiens also developed advanced cognitive abilities, including language, abstract thought, and complex problem-solving skills. These cognitive advantages, coupled with our adaptability, allowed Homo sapiens to thrive in a wide range of environments and ultimately outcompete other hominin species.

The Extinction of Other Human Species

The question of why Homo sapiens is the only surviving human species is a subject of ongoing scientific inquiry. Several factors likely contributed to the extinction of other hominins, including competition for resources, climate change, and interactions with Homo sapiens.

Competition for Resources

As Homo sapiens migrated out of Africa and into territories inhabited by other hominins, competition for resources such as food and shelter likely intensified. Homo sapiens, with our advanced cognitive abilities and social structures, may have been more effective at acquiring and utilizing resources, putting other species at a disadvantage. This competition wasn't necessarily violent, but rather a subtle struggle for survival where the more adaptable and resourceful species had the upper hand. The ability to plan, cooperate, and innovate gave Homo sapiens a distinct edge in this competition, gradually pushing other species to the margins.

Climate Change

Fluctuations in climate have played a significant role in shaping the course of human evolution. Periods of glacial expansion and contraction dramatically altered environments, forcing species to adapt or migrate. Some hominin species, such as Neanderthals, were well-adapted to cold climates, but even they faced challenges during periods of extreme environmental change. Homo sapiens, with our greater adaptability and ability to innovate, may have been better equipped to cope with these climatic shifts, contributing to our survival while other species struggled.

Interactions with Homo sapiens

The interactions between Homo sapiens and other hominin species, such as Neanderthals, were complex and varied. Genetic evidence suggests that interbreeding occurred between Homo sapiens and Neanderthals, indicating that these species coexisted and even occasionally reproduced. However, the long-term impact of these interactions is still debated. Some theories propose that competition for resources and territory, or even direct conflict, may have contributed to the decline of Neanderthals. Others suggest that Neanderthals were gradually absorbed into Homo sapiens populations through interbreeding. The full story of these interactions remains a fascinating area of research, revealing the intricate relationships between different human species.
